Output b85689957905af1d3f0c54c0c47e8c80658d87b47202e42dc3a451f2866743d2:1

value
18775964
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3fec6d6a96e1a5e7704c90922c4f1993e4c7ef83 OP_EQUALVERIFY OP_CHECKSIG
address
16pzoMH2Psmk2G6C8PTP1zKimwePaBuECB
transaction
b85689957905af1d3f0c54c0c47e8c80658d87b47202e42dc3a451f2866743d2
confirmations
327870
spent
true